    Getting There

    Car

    If you're traveling by car, head towards Valletta. From the Northern District, take the main road (Mġarr Road) towards Rabat, and then follow signs for the A2 road towards Valletta. Once in Valletta, look for signs to the Lower Barrakka Gardens, which is located at the southeastern tip of the city, near the Grand Harbour. There is limited parking available nearby, so plan to arrive early to secure a spot. Please note that parking may incur a fee depending on the area.

    Public Transportation

    For those using public transportation, take a bus from any location in the Northern District to Valletta. Routes 41, 42, 43, and 44 operate frequently. Once you arrive at the Valletta Bus Station, exit and walk towards the city center. Follow the signs to Lower Barrakka Gardens; it’s about a 15-minute walk. The path will take you past several historic sites, adding to your experience. The bus fare is approximately €1.50, and tickets can be purchased from the bus driver.

    Walking

    If you are already in Valletta, walking to Lower Barrakka is a pleasant option. From the city center, head towards the Lower Barrakka Gardens, which is a short walk away. You can follow the signs or use a map application for guidance. The walk will take approximately 10-15 minutes, and you will encounter various shops and cafes along the way, perfect for a quick stop.

    Discover more about Lower Barrakka

    Lower Barrakka is a tranquil park located in the heart of Valletta, Malta's capital city. It serves as an oasis of greenery amidst the bustling urban landscape, featuring beautifully manicured gardens, vibrant flowers, and an array of impressive monuments. One of the park's highlights is its stunning view of the Grand Harbour, which captivates visitors with its picturesque waterfront and historic forts. The park is an ideal spot for leisurely strolls, family gatherings, or simply soaking in the serene ambiance of nature. The rich history of Lower Barrakka is palpable as you walk through the paths lined with various statues and memorials that pay homage to Malta's storied past. The park is not just a recreational area but a cultural experience, as it hosts several monuments, including the iconic Siege Bell Memorial, which commemorates the brave soldiers who lost their lives during World War II. Open daily from 7 AM to 9 PM, Lower Barrakka is accessible to everyone and offers a peaceful escape for tourists looking to unwind from the busy streets of Valletta. Whether you are looking to have a picnic, take photographs, or simply enjoy the beautiful scenery, Lower Barrakka is a destination that promises a refreshing and enriching experience.
